Output ef61e6343bc1eb36c9754761d05cf26ea9691f98a061021200f0eba20eb57861: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 01ddc51521eedc580bfc8b905db8a38c4e67f744
address
bc1qq8wu29fpamw9szlu3wg9mw9r338x0a6ya88pxm
transaction
ef61e6343bc1eb36c9754761d05cf26ea9691f98a061021200f0eba20eb57861